About the African Union Peace Fund

The African Union Peace Fund is designed to strengthen the continent's ability to finance and implement African-led responses to peace and security challenges. The funding call provides eligible beneficiaries with an opportunity to seek financial support for initiatives that contribute to conflict prevention, mediation, institutional strengthening, and peace support operations.

Successful initiatives are expected to contribute to broader African peace and security priorities while supporting the implementation of Agenda 2063: The Africa We Want, the African Union's long-term development framework.


Three Programmatic Windows

1. Mediation and Preventive Diplomacy

AspectDescription
PurposeSupport efforts aimed at preventing conflicts
ActivitiesFacilitate dialogue, strengthen mediation and diplomatic mechanisms
ObjectiveEarly conflict prevention and peaceful resolution of disputes

2. Institutional Capacity

AspectDescription
PurposeStrengthen institutional capabilities required for effective peace and security interventions
ActivitiesImprove systems, structures, and capacities
ObjectiveEnable African institutions to respond more effectively to peace and security challenges

3. Peace Support Operations

AspectDescription
PurposeSupport activities associated with peace support operations
ActivitiesAddress security challenges and maintain peace in affected areas
ObjectiveSupport broader African-led efforts to address security challenges

Who Can Apply?

Institution TypeEligibility
African Union Member States
Regional Economic Communities (RECs)
Regional Mechanisms (RMs)
Political Affairs, Peace and Security (PAPS) Department

Important Note:

The call is primarily designed for eligible governmental, regional, and African Union institutional actors rather than individual applicants or ordinary civil society organizations.


Application Process

StageDescription
1. ReviewReview official Eligibility Criteria, Application Guidelines, and Application Form
2. Confirm EligibilityConfirm eligibility and select the most appropriate programmatic window
3. PrepareEnsure proposed activities align with the objectives of the AU Peace Fund
4. SubmitSubmit completed application directly to the AU Peace Fund Secretariat by email
5. Email Subject"Application for Funding under the AU Peace Fund Programmatic Windows – Funding Cycle 2028"

Assessment Process:

StageDescription
Preliminary ReviewDetermine whether applications meet eligibility and submission criteria
Full ProposalEligible applicants invited to submit full project proposals
Technical EvaluationFull proposals undergo technical evaluation and ranking
Final SelectionFinal selection and notification in accordance with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)
